How much are CDL classes in Ohio?

The average tuition cost for CDL training in Ohio is $6,310. Should you choose to undergo specialized training for heavy equipment or hazardous materials, your tuition cost will be higher.

What is the best CDL to get?

A Class A CDL allows you to have more opportunity and variety in your career and is the best choice if you are looking for a long-term career as a driver. If traveling the country appeals to you, Class A CDLs allow for interstate travel.

How long does it take to get CDL in Ohio?

120 hours of classroom and hands-on training and testing provides instruction in driver safety. Training includes pre-trip vehicle inspection, vehicle control, and on-road driving (required for skills testing). This program is licensed by the Ohio Department of Public Safety as a CDL Driver Training School.

How do I start a CDL school in Ohio?

Instructors must meet the following qualifications.

  1. Be at least 21 years old.
  2. Have at least 24 months driving experience in the license class you will be teaching.
  3. Not have a suspended or revoked license.
  4. Pass the state and federal criminal background checks.
  5. Submit the physical examination form.

Which type of CDL pays the most?

Most students who graduate with their Class A CDL will get into over-the-road (OTR) trucking. That means you drive longer distances, log more miles, usually drive across the US, and therefore get the highest wages of any class of truck drivers.

How much does it cost to get a CDL training?

How Much Do CDL Training Classes Cost? The cost of CDL school is generally between $1,800 to about $6,500 (excluding multi-month programs for the GI Bill eligibility). Yes, that’s a wide range in price but there are many different types of trucking schools.
